The verdict
Fit
Long sleeves, regular fit; lambswool knit is naturally lofty, so sizing true feels roomier than a dense cotton piqué.
Quality
Lambswool is a significant material upgrade — warmer than cotton, naturally breathable, and made in Britain signals rigorous production control.
Is the price fair?
Premium tier justified; lambswool costs substantially more than cotton yet Sunspel prices it fairly within their own premium line.
Best for
Men layering in autumn/winter who value natural fiber warmth and British manufacturing.
Care
Hand wash in cool water; block dry flat to avoid stretching the looser knit structure.
What owners report about Sunspel polos
Owners consistently praise the breathable open-mesh knit of the Riviera polo line — reviewers report it dries fast and washes and wears well. The cut is repeatedly described as very slim with a narrow chest, suiting lean builds and bunching against broader ones. One detailed owner review also flagged plastic buttons and a crooked chain stitch as sloppy details at the price.
- Strengths
- Reviewers agree the mesh-knit fabric is unusually breathable and holds up well to regular wash-and-wear use.
- Watch out for
- The very slim, narrow-chested cut is the most common complaint, and one owner called out plastic buttons and stray stitching as cheap-feeling for the price.
- Sizing
- The cut runs notably slim with a narrow chest; reviewers recommend going up one size.
